Rejected petition "Urgent Call: Create a Lifeline Visa for Those in Desperate Need of Protection"
Rejected on
"Create a Lifeline Visa now! Our current options are complex, leaving vulnerable individuals with no path to safety. Let's offer refuge, protect lives.
We urgently implore the UK Government and Parliament to enact a Lifeline Visa, a critical lifeline for individuals facing persecution, violence, and danger in their homelands. The current visa processes are labyrinthine and financially burdensome, closing the door on safety for the vulnerable. Countries like Australia and Switzerland have forged paths of compassion. We beseech the Government to swiftly implement this solution, offering a glimmer of hope to those trapped in perilous circumstances
Why was this petition rejected?
It’s not clear what the petition is asking the UK Government or Parliament to do.
Petitions need to call on the Government or Parliament to take a specific action.
We're not sure exactly what you'd like the Government or Parliament to do.
